A leading law firm is expanding in Cumbria, with the opening of a new South Cumbrian office.
Burnetts has opened its office within Cumbria Tourism’s headquarters in Staveley.
It will offer specialised services for leisure, tourism and hospitality businesses, as well as Burnetts’ full range of commercial legal advice.
The new office will be led by Burnetts’ corporate partner Jennifer Bell and will offer corporate, commercial, employment and property services, as well as focused legal advice for the leisure, hospitality and tourism sectors.
This latest addition to Burnetts’ offering comes hot on the heels of the law firm’s recent relocation of its Newcastle team to a state-of-the-art premises at the city’s 1 Citygate. Burnetts also has offices in Carlisle and Cockermouth.
